<title>ARM: pm: preallocate a page table for suspend/resume</title>

Preallocate a page table and setup an identity mapping for the MMU
enable code.  This means we don't have to "borrow" a page table to
do this, avoiding complexities with L2 cache coherency.

<title>ARM: pm: allow suspend finisher to return error codes</title>

There are SoCs where attempting to enter a low power state is ignored,
and the CPU continues executing instructions with all state preserved.
It is over-complex at that point to disable the MMU just to call the
resume path.

Instead, allow the suspend finisher to return error codes to abort
suspend in this circumstance, where the cpu_suspend internals will then
unwind the saved state on the stack.  Also omit the tlb flush as no
changes to the page tables will have happened.

<title>ARM: pm: ensure our temporary page table entry is removed from the TLB</title>

Ensure that our temporary page table entry is flushed from the TLB
before we resume normal operations.  This ensures that userspace
won't trip over the stale TLB entry.
